Hello all,

I'm running Google Earth Plus right now and just finished importing a few hundred data points into "my places". Each data point has information in the description field.

1. Is there a way to search for information within the description field of all the data points in my places?

2. Is there a way I can restrict the "fly to" option to go to locations only in "my places"? (I.E. If there are 15 Joe's Pizzas, and I have two of them in my places, can I restrict the results to show only the two.

3. Once I import data from a CSV file, can I export it back into a CSV file? I've seen some references of an KMZ to CSV converter, but have been unable to find one.

Thanks for any help you can provide.

I don't have an answer but would be interested in a similar conversion utility. I'm trying to get a Google Earth file into Delorme TOPO. Only route I can see so far is .KML->(?).CSV->(GPSBabel)->.AN1 and then import into Delorme.

>From an answer from another forum apparently GPSBabel will do the conversion put not via the GUI interface, on command line.

gpsbabel -i kml -f whatever.kml -o an1 -F whatever.an1
